ED Copper Foils, generally known as electrodeposited copper foils, are created through an electrochemical deposition procedure that creates uniform thickness and exceptional electrical effectiveness. These foils are commonly Utilized in printed circuit board production, lithium-ion batteries, electromagnetic shielding, together with other Digital programs. Their steady good quality, Value effectiveness, and suitability for high-quantity generation make ED copper foils Among the most normally specified resources inside the electronics business.

RA Copper Foils, or rolled annealed copper foils, are produced by rolling solid copper accompanied by annealing to enhance flexibility and mechanical performance. This producing method produces a foil with excellent ductility, tiredness resistance, and bending capability, building RA copper foils notably suitable for adaptable printed circuits, wearable electronics, aerospace systems, medical devices, and programs demanding repeated flexing devoid of materials failure.
